The Celtics' Widely Different Perspectives on Jayson Tatum and Jaylen Brown Revealed

Brad Stevens said Boston’s decision was not influenced by Jayson Tatum as the Celtics sent Jaylen Brown to Philadelphia for Paul George and picks.

  • On Monday, Boston Celtics president of basketball operations Brad Stevens said the trade of Jaylen Brown to the Philadelphia 76ers for Paul George and four draft picks was not influenced by Jayson Tatum.
  • ESPN NBA insider Shams Charania reported on Tuesday that the personal relationship between Tatum and Brown had become "as close to nonexistent as you could have" over the past year.
  • Stevens explained the move was necessary because "the path looked a little bit more challenging, with 70 percent of our cap and such a high percent of our usage tied into two players."
  • Addressing the trade on Tuesday, Tatum called the partnership "super successful" despite the abrupt ending, noting that Brown gave "great years" to the city and organization.
  • Acquiring the 36-year-old George has raised concerns about the Celtics' championship window, as he has been available for 60 games just once in his last seven seasons.
